    Key Flight Information from Cairo to Thailand (Avoiding Middle East)

    Discover the dazzling architecture of Bangkok’s most sacred siteDiscover the dazzling architecture of Bangkok’s most sacred site (Source: Internet)

    Main Safe Routes & Airlines (March 2026)

    • Via Europe — Turkish Airlines (via Istanbul IST) remains operational and widely used; many consider it outside primary conflict zones. European carriers like Lufthansa (via FRA/MUC), ITA Airways (via FCO), Austrian (via VIE) or Air France/KLM (via CDG/AMS) offer connections.
    • Via East Asia — Korean Air / Asiana (via ICN Seoul), EVA Air / China Airlines (via TPE Taipei), Cathay Pacific (via HKG), ANA / JAL (via NRT/HND Tokyo) provide northern/eastern bypass routes.
    • Flight Time — Fastest ~14–18 hours (e.g., via IST or ICN); typical 18–24 hours with layovers.
    • Best Airlines for Avoidance & Reliability — Korean Air, EVA Air, Turkish Airlines (northern routing), Cathay Pacific often recommended for service and stable schedules [Legend Travel Group expertise].
    • Accessibility from Cairo — Depart CAI; major safe hubs: Istanbul (IST), Seoul (ICN), Taipei (TPE), Frankfurt (FRA), Rome (FCO); internal Thailand flights BKK → Phuket / Chiang Mai ~1–1.5 hours.

    Important Considerations (2026)

    • Middle East hubs (Dubai, Doha, Abu Dhabi) face disruptions/delays/cancellations for many carriers.
    • Airlines reroute via longer northern/southern paths or pivot to European/Asian connections.
    • Turkish Airlines continues reliable Istanbul connections with northern routing.

    Best Ways to Fly from Cairo to Thailand Avoiding Middle East

    Here are practical options based on current trends (March 2026). Always confirm real-time schedules.

    1. Fast & Reliable via Istanbul (Turkish Airlines)

    • Airline — Turkish Airlines (TK) via IST.
    • Duration — ~12–15 hours total (short layover in Istanbul).
    • Cost — Round-trip often $600–$1,000 (economy).
    • Tip — Turkish operates normally; excellent service and food. One traveller noted: “Smooth connection and great Istanbul layover options.”

    2. Via Europe (Lufthansa / ITA / Air France-KLM)

    • Airlines — Lufthansa (via FRA/MUC), ITA Airways (via FCO), Air France/KLM (via CDG/AMS).
    • Duration — ~16–22 hours.
    • Cost — Round-trip $700–$1,200.
    • Tip — Good for Star Alliance / SkyTeam miles; reliable European service.

    3. Via East Asia (Korean Air, EVA Air, Cathay Pacific)

    • Airlines — Korean Air (via ICN), EVA Air (via TPE), Cathay Pacific (via HKG).
    • Duration — ~18–24 hours.
    • Cost — Round-trip $800–$1,400.
    • Tip — Excellent in-flight experience; EVA Air often praised for comfort.

    4. Multi-City or Open-Jaw Options

    • Fly into Bangkok (BKK), out of Phuket (HKT) or Chiang Mai (CNX).

    Best Time to Fly from Cairo to Thailand

    • November–February (cool & dry) — Best overall: 24–32 °C, ideal for temples, beaches, northern Thailand.
    • March–May (hot season) — Good for beaches but hot in cities.
    • June–October (rainy) — Lush, fewer crowds, lower fares.

    Budget & Cost Planning

    Flight Costs (Round-Trip Economy)

    • Low season: $500–$900.
    • High season: $800–$1,500+.

    Other Costs

    • Airport transfers: $10–$30.
    • Internal Thailand flights: $50–$150.

    Advice — Budget $600–$1,800+ for flights depending on route/season.
